解析java源代码 java看源码的技巧
如何看java源代码?
你说的java源代码是指编译成的class文件前的java文件。
创新互联建站从2013年开始,是专业互联网技术服务公司,拥有项目成都网站设计、成都网站制作网站策划,项目实施与项目整合能力。我们以让每一个梦想脱颖而出为使命,1280元化隆做网站,已为上家服务,为化隆各地企业和个人服务,联系电话:18980820575
打开githubguan网“”。根据“zxing”查找。
看别人的代码是一种痛苦的事情,不过只要你喜欢可以把这种痛苦的经历变成与一个陌生人的交流,看代码首先要熟悉业务,再次通过注释寻求,模块功能。
一开始看源码,看的特别糙,知道个大概,知道ArrayList的底层实现是数组,HashMap的底层是散列表(数组+链表);更深入一点的扩容、hash碰撞等等就不知道了。
java源代码怎么打开
java源代码是txt格式的.java文件,用记事本就可以打开。用eclipse打开java文件的方式是:如果java文件是一个eclipse工程(根目录带有.project文件),用file/import/general/exist java project/(大概是)然后找到你的目录。
eclipse这个开发工具,默认有反编译的插件,在查看的类,按住ctrl点击鼠标左键即可查看源代码。
java源代码是用来关联jar中的编译代码的。
打开记事本(Notepad)并在其中粘贴或输入Java源代码。保存Java源代码文件,例如保存为HelloWorld.java。打开命令提示符或终端窗口,在其中使用cd命令切换到Java源代码文件所在的目录。
java源文件解析
这个 主要是对字符串的分析 处理了 。你可以先分析有效行,把无效行去掉,也可以统一一下代码格式 然后分析字段方法及注释 你可以仔细想一下java源文件的格式。
避免了内存泄漏等问题。Java语言的核心是Java虚拟机(JVM)。Java程序在编译时会生成字节码文件,这些字节码文件可以在任何支持Java虚拟机的平台上运行。这就是Java语言具有可移植性的原因。
.java 是文本文件,java源程序的格式,在java编译器里编写好源程序保存为.java格式,相当于C语言中的.c文件,C++语言中的.cpp文件。.java文件经编译产生.class文件,.class文件是可被虚拟机执行的二进制文件。
而二进制文件是基于值的编码,这个值到底是什么,完全可自定义,所以可以说二进制文件是一种特殊编码的文件。如果用java编程,可能就根本没遇到过以二进制打开和文本文件打开这两种方式。
源代码默认是打不开的,可以使用反编译工具,进行逆向解析才能看到源代码。eclipse这个开发工具,默认有反编译的插件,在查看的类,按住ctrl点击鼠标左键即可查看源代码。
网站标题:解析java源代码 java看源码的技巧
文章出自:http://myzitong.com/article/dessgod.html